L. aCowpea (Vigna unguiculata) seed protein response to glyphosate.h[electronic resource] c1985 aElectrophoretic analysis of storage protein accumulation in developing cowpea (Vigna unguilata (L.) Walp. Mississipi Purple) seed indicated that a large increase in protein content per seed occurred between 10 and 11 days after flowering (DAF). Polypeptides with molecular weights of 54, 49, and 41 kilodaltons (kD) accumulated first, and one with a molecular weight of 59 kD appeared 2 days later at 13 DAF. Treatment of plants with glyphosate (N-(phosphonomethyl)glycine) when pods were 7 and 10 DAF prevented accumulation of these polypeptides was not inhibited as much when pods were 11, 12 or 13 DAF at the time of treatment with glyphosate. Pod lenght and seed fresh weight were inhibited by glyphosate treatment of plants bearing pods 7, 10, 11 and 12 DAF.
